Reporting & Recording Results of Noise Measurements IBMQI Measurements and Standards Subcommittee on 04 May 2017 workshopped the reporting of “individual pieces of equipment”: • Step 1: Group equipment type/model into populations based on Activity Area (e. g. S 215 Rockdrills used in Stoping Activity Area as a population). • Step 2: Conduct noise samples on 5% of the equipment population, as per Activity Area (e. g. 5 samples for an equipment population of 100 S 215 Rockdrills per Activity Area). • Step 3: Calculate the Logarithmic Average Noise level, for the equipment population, making use of the Noise Measurement results obtained in Step 2 above. NOISE Adoption Team 03 December 2020 PAGE 18

Reporting & Recording Results of Noise Measurements • Step 4: Report the Logarithmic Average

Reporting & Recording Results of Noise Measurements • Step 4: Report the Logarithmic Average Noise result from Step 3 above for the equipment population for Noise Milestone Tracking purposes and not according to individual measurement results This Logarithmic Average result of the noise measurements for the population of equipment measured will be used for the reporting of Noise Milestone tracking. This individual piece of equipment within the equipment population should be investigated and not reported as an individual piece of equipment exceeding 107 d. B(A). Note: Should the Logarithmic Average Noise result for the equipment population be greater or equal to 107 d. B(A), then the entire S 215 Rockdrill population used in the Stoping Activity Area is reported as equipment greater or equal to 107 d. B(A) • Step 5: Investigate any individual noise measurement recorded for the sampled equipment population which was equal to or above the Milestone sound pressure limit of 107 d. B(A). Screening of Critical Noise Equipment Ø Analysis of Equipment Noise Screening results: NOISE Adoption Team • 8 Mining Companies submitted Screening results • Screening Parameters: o Noise Level o Number of persons exposed o Number of machines at work environment o Duration of exposure o Confined space o Machine vibration o Wear parameters o Previous improvement ideas o Effective hearing protection • 90 Equipment Categories Screened • Top 10 Critical Noise Equipment identified per Commodity 03 December 2020 PAGE 22

Equipment Screening Tool Evaluation Challenges Ø Limitations of the Screening process: Ø 2015 Noise repository used Ø Limited Access to Mining Companies Noise Repositories Ø Correct understanding and use of the screening tool Ø No Standardised Naming of Equipment Ø Multi-disciplinary input required NOISE Adoption Team 03 December 2020 PAGE 30

Conclusions ü We can measure NOISE consistently across the mining industry – Understanding the Risk ü Value of the Screening Tool: • Lead us to an industry (commodity) specific requirement (Best Achievable Requirement) • Risk based approach • Identification and information on our problematic equipment • Avoid ‘Blanket’ approach on noise management initiatives - Prioritization • Unlock “cheap” Innovation • Assist in maintenance plans – prioritization of critical Noise equipment NOISE Adoption Team 03 December 2020 PAGE 32
